Job Description

 Our client designs and sources product via their global network of offices and suppliers; negotiating market leading prices; securing the fastest lead times and managing production to ensure fantastic product is safely delivered on time. They are now seeking a Fabric Technical Manager with broad experience across all fabric bases to join their busy team in Bangladesh. 

Fabric Technical Manager - The Role:

  • Reporting to the Senior Technical Manager, you will ensure the quality, development and production of fabrics and finishes are as per the required standards and the end product performs to minimum specifications and is fit for purpose. Maintain accurate in-house testing reports and documentation throughout all stages of production.
  • Collaborate closely with the other Technical Manager, Fabric Technologists, Merchandisers, and cross-functional teams to ensure fabric procedures and systems are well understood and consistently followed.
  • Assist in conducting effective and consistent mill evaluations of all suppliers in alignment with necessary standards. Ensure that evaluation records are maintained and follow-up visits and corrective action plans are executed as needed. Report cases where suppliers cannot meet expectations.
  • Train fabric suppliers, including mills, laundries, printers, and garment vendors, in the correct submission procedures, minimum fabric performance standards, Restricted Substances requirements, and legislative requirements. Keep suppliers informed of any changes to these standards.
  • Assess the capabilities of machinery, costings, and fabric suppliers to determine whether requested fabrics and finishes are feasible within supplier capabilities.
  • Oversee the approval process for base fabrics, accurately documenting and recording exceptions in collaboration with both customers and suppliers.
  • Monitor bulk fabric performance in terms of handle, color, continuity, performance standards, and chemical compliance. Ensure that fabric delivered to garment vendors consistently meets pre-agreed quality standards.
  • Assist in effectively training fabric technologists in all aspects of technology required to support the business, including communication and auditing skills.
  • Oversee the management of 3rd party testing laboratories, the testing budget, and accreditation planning.
  • Maintain regular and effective communication with UK Fabric Technologists and suppliers during development and pre-production stages. Support teams in communicating fabric-related issues and concerns to UK and the supply base.
  • Oversee color management processes from lab dip through to bulk production.
  • Ensure compliance with product safety legislation through training, auditing, and testing.
  • Ensure that main factories are maintaining and measuring the KPIs of the main fabric suppliers within a season.
  • Contribute to driving and managing the future autonomy through innovative approaches to fabric technology.
  • Respond to product queries, including complaints, from vendors and customers in a professional and timely manner.
  • Schedule annual mill, laundry, and print plant evaluations in Bangladesh, Pakistan, India, and China.
  • Collaborate with the UK Technical teams to manage care labelling for garments according to fabric performance and garment performance criteria.
  • Provide support to the Fabric Technology team in their daily tasks and mentor team members for their professional development.
  • Projects manage the on-boarding process for new suppliers, ensuring a seamless transition into the supply base.
